Instagram to rearrange feed based on posts you care about

You might soon experience a new way of seeing your feed on Instagram in the coming months as the company announced that it will soon be ordered to show posts that you care about the most.

The idea is similar to what Facebook did to its Timeline – showing Top Stories instead of chronological order. In the case of Instagram, it will utilize algorithms to organize your feed so that photos and videos will show “based on the likelihood you’ll be interested in the content, your relationship with the person posting and the timeliness of the post.”

Instagram said that “people miss on average 70 percent of their feeds” and that “it’s become harder to keep up with all the photos and videos people share.” This coincides with reports that Instagram’s interaction rate was down by almost 40% in 2015. With that said, the change in feed order might be the solution to the comany’s plight.
